WebIn this cartoon, Mike Luckovich is referring to the controversial use of the word “nigger” within Mark Twain’s novel The Adventures of Huckleberry Finn. Luckovich wants his audience to note the changes in the meaning of the “n-word” over time. In the early 19th century, the “n-word” was a common term used to identify an African American. WebTo Kill a Mockingbird Vocabulary Chapter 1 - Vocabulary ambled: (vb.): to walk at a slow, leisurely pace. apothecary (n.): an early form of a pharmacist, apothecaries could also prescribe drugs. assuaged (vb.): to assuage is to lessen or to calm. Webguile used in To Kill a Mockingbird only 1 use (click/touch triangles for details) Definition The internal arrangements of the Finch house were indicative of Simon's guilelessness and the absolute trust with which he regarded his offspring. p. 106.6 guilelessness = openness (lack of cunning; i.e., not deceitful or shrewd)
